Why Gut Health Matters More Than You Think
Your gut is home to trillions of bacteria that influence digestion, immunity, and even brain function. When this balance is off, it can lead to symptoms like gas, constipation, or fatigue. Research shows that a healthy gut supports nutrient absorption, reduces inflammation, and helps maintain a strong immune system.

How Nutrition Shapes Your Gut
Food is the foundation of gut health. The Gut Geeks Program emphasizes eating whole, unprocessed foods rich in fiber, prebiotics, and probiotics. These nutrients feed beneficial bacteria and promote a diverse microbiome.
Examples of gut-friendly foods include:
Yogurt and kefir with live cultures
Fermented vegetables like sauerkraut and kimchi
High-fiber fruits and vegetables such as apples, carrots, and leafy greens
Whole grains like oats and quinoa
Legumes including lentils and chickpeas

Tips to Get Started Today
You don’t need to wait to improve your gut health. Here are some simple steps inspired by the Gut Geeks Program you can try now:
Add a serving of fermented food to your meals daily
Drink plenty of water to support digestion
Practice deep breathing for five minutes each morning
Keep a food and symptom journal to identify triggers
Choose whole foods over processed snacks
These small changes build a strong foundation for lasting digestive wellness.
